Drissi Moulay Ahmed (1924 – 1973)
A pioneer of the Moroccan naive painting movement, Drissi Moulay Ahmed captured vibrant daily life in masterpieces like Procession, inviting you to discover a soulful and colorful world through his self-taught vision.
